titleOfInvention Active material and secondary battery using the same
abstract Disclosed is an active material that has a small deterioration in discharge capacity due to repeated charge and discharge and has excellent cycle characteristics, and a secondary battery using the active material. In a complex oxide of Na and Mn such as NaMnO 2 , Na 0.7 MnO 2.05 and Na 0.7 MnO 2 , Ca is contained in an amount of 10 atomic% or less with respect to Na. A solution obtained by substitution and solid solution is used as the positive electrode active material. Thereby, it can be set as the secondary battery with which deterioration of the discharge capacity by repetition of charging / discharging was small and excellent in cycling characteristics.
